Fat People Creating Fat Pets?



Overweight pets are likely the result of emotional feeding from owners who would rather give pets treats to show love than exercise them or play with them, according to a new study. 

obesity in petsMany people in America are obese – and these days, many of their pets are, too. Sadly, that means that both pets and pet owners may have lot of health problems in common.

The Association for Pet Obesity Prevention estimates that 50 percent of America’s dogs and cats are obese or overweight. Just like humans, they get that way by eating too much food and not getting enough exercise. And just like humans, animals that weigh too much can develop diabetes, heart problems, arthritis and breathing disorders.

One of the causes of pet obesity is emotional eating – or, perhaps, emotional feeding. Owners would rather give pets treats to show love than exercise them or play with them.

Experts recommend monitoring pets’ caloric intake and making sure they get enough exercise – most dogs treats are made mostly of carbs and sugar, says the Association.
